Is Pickleball Good For Your Heart?

While pickleball is similar to tennis as both involve hitting a ball over a net, pickleball is usually believed to be less intense and strenuous.


However, pickleball also has its physical challenges and a range of health benefits, including supporting your cardiovascular health. This makes it an ideal sport for both younger and older players.


In this article, we explore the health benefits of pickleball (see also ‘How To Get Better At Pickleball‘) and we find out if it’s good for your heart.


Heart Health Benefits Of Pickleball


As pickleball is a sport where you need endurance, agility, and a good fitness level, it’s a great activity that benefits your heart and cardiovascular health.


Reduces Risk Of Strokes And Heart Attacks


One of the biggest benefits of playing pickleball is that it reduces a player’s risk of stroke and heart attack.


When you play pickleball regularly, then your heart becomes stronger over time. Your heart rate increases during the game which means your heart gets a regular workout.


In addition, playing pickleball also helps to reduce stress which is commonly a big factor for heart diseases.


A good pickleball workout also releases happy hormones and endorphins. This will make you feel more content and satisfied, which means your heart has to work less hard after exercising.


Plus, when someone feels happy, then their stress levels come down and this can also improve overall health.


With the overall improvements in heart health, pickleball players also reduce the risk of needing heart surgery to place stints or repair arteries as they get older.


Lowers Blood Pressure


Blood pressure is a common issue in our society. It occurs when it’s harder for the heart to pump more through your arteries and veins.


This does not only put more pressure on your heart but also on the rest of your body, causing serious long-term health issues.


When your heart gets stronger with playing pickleball, then it can pump more blood through your body without great effort.


This also has positive effects on the arteries which are less strained. This means they stay healthier for longer.


Regular exercise brings your blood pressure down which leads to fewer issues with your heart and also less medication.


In addition, it’s important to eat a healthy diet with your workout. This will add to the positive heart health effects of playing pickleball.


Other Health Benefits Of Pickleball


kids playing pickleball

Pickleball isn’t just a sport that boosts your cardiovascular health but it also has a lot of other physical and mental health advantages.


Lowers Cholesterol Levels


Just like other types of sports, pickleball can lower your cholesterol level.


As a rule of thumb, it takes only half an hour of moderate exercise each day a week to keep your cholesterol at a healthy level.


This means, the more often you exercise or play pickleblall, the more healthy you will feel. This can keep cholesterol down long term without needing medication.


Improves Strength And Balance


Pickleball is a lively and intense game where you have to regularly move to get to the ball that you want to hit.


You will need to judge where the ball lands and then move forward. This requires a good amount of balance.


As we age, our sense of balance requires regular exercise to ensure that it works just as well.

It’s a good idea to practice your sense of balance with other exercise routines, such as aerobics or yoga.

A good sense of balance also means that you can improve your strength, agility, and overall control over your body.


Muscles that are exercised regularly allow a better blood flow which is beneficial for your heart health and the health of many other organs.


Supports Weight Loss


Pickleball is an active game where you have to move regularly. But it’s not just the active movement that makes playing pickleball a great sport for weight loss.


You also use a range of muscles which usually don’t get worked out. This means you move and tone certain muscle groups at the same time.


As pickleball is a moderate exercise game, it’s suitable for older adults who don’t want to engage in heavy workouts or strenuous activities.


A pickleball court is much smaller than a tennis court or badminton court. This allows you to move around much faster, burning more calories and fat.


With a healthy diet and lifestyle changes, you can easily integrate pickleball into your workout routine for losing weight.


Boost Your Mood And Mental Health


With all the positive exercising during a pickleball game, players get a lot of physical as well as mental health benefits.


Improvements in your overall physical fitness levels are not just fun, but they also lead to an improvement in your mood and mental health.


The moderate exercise level of pickleball means a player releases feel-good hormones, which leads to lower stress levels.


And lower stress levels mean your mood is more positive and your outlook on life changes.


Reduces Depression


Thanks to the happy hormones that are released by our body when we exercise, we will feel much more confident and satisfied.


This is not just a mood booster but it can also support people through phases of depression and anxiety.


When you play pickleball regularly, then this can keep off your worries. This improves your mood over the day and helps you sleep better at night.


Improves Social Connection


Pickleball is a team game and a very social sport. You can play pickleball with friends, family members, or just as part of your community.


One of the big advantages of pickleball is that anyone can play the sport, so you can include all generations.


This allows everyone to engage with each other and promote social interactions which is a big booster for quality of life, especially with the older generation.


You’ll be able to make friends and create some strong bonds on and off the pickleball court.


As a group sport, pickleball can also help to increase player confidence by learning from other players.


Improves Flexibility And Agility


On the physical side, pickleball is an easy game for everyone who is a little older. It’s much slower than tennis but still involves the whole body.


Pickleball requires a relatively lower level of physical fitness to get started, and it improves your body’s flexibility as you train regularly.


It’s ideal for anyone who wants to prevent future heart health issues as well as arthritis or other joint conditions.


With the workout, you can keep your joints flexible and tone your muscles, so they stay agile.


Saying this, it’s important that you play pickleball within your limits and ensure that you know exactly how far you can push your body.


Final Thoughts


Pickleball is the perfect moderate exercise game to keep your heart healthy. But it’s not just suitable for improving your cardiovascular health.


Playing pickleball allows you to stay physically and mentally fit. Plus, it is a team sport, so you can have a lot more fun than with weights and gym equipment.


While pickleball has a range of great health advantages, it is important that you listen to your body and only push yourself as far as it feels comfortable for you.
